St Mary's Catholic Primary School
Church Road, Portslade, Brighton BN41 1LB
St Mary's Catholic Primary School is a , Roman Catholic primary school maintained by the local authority (Brighton and Hove). It has 40 staff (about 26 FTEs), including 13 teachers (about 11 FTEs).
Particular strengths include Qualified teachers, Unfilled vacancies, Pupil:teacher ratio and Assistant:teacher ratio.

Unfilled vacancies: Excellent. The proportion of unfilled or temporarily filled teaching positions is 0%, which is very low compared to other schools.
Qualified teachers: Excellent. The proportion of qualified teachers is about 100%, which is very high compared to other schools.
Pupil:teacher ratio: Above average. The number of pupils per teacher is about 18.8, which is quite low compared to other schools.
Assistant:teacher ratio: Above average. The number of assistants per teacher is about 0.85, which is quite high compared to other schools.
Staff development: About average. Reported staff development spend is £497 per teacher per year, which is roughly average compared to other schools.
